Dev Proxy MCP 服务器

项目简介

Dev Proxy MCP 服务器是 Model Context Protocol (MCP) 的一个实现,它充当了 AI 助手(如 LLM 客户端)与 Dev Proxy 工具之间的桥梁。通过这个服务器,AI 助手可以理解和利用 Dev Proxy 的能力,例如帮助用户创建 Dev Proxy 配置、查找文档或获取 Dev Proxy 版本信息。

主要功能点

  • 查找 Dev Proxy 文档: 允许 AI 助手根据用户的自然语言查询,搜索并检索相关的 Dev Proxy 官方文档内容。
  • 获取 Dev Proxy 版本: 使 AI 助手能够获取当前系统中安装的 Dev Proxy 工具的版本号,确保提供的帮助或生成的配置与用户环境兼容。

安装步骤

要使用 Dev Proxy MCP 服务器,您需要首先安装其依赖:

  1. 安装 Node.js: 确保您的系统安装了 Node.js LTS 版本
  2. 安装 Dev Proxy: 根据 Dev Proxy 官方文档 安装 Dev Proxy 工具,并确保可以在命令行中运行 'devproxy' 命令。

Dev Proxy MCP 服务器通常通过 'npx' 命令直接运行,无需单独全局安装。

服务器配置(供 MCP 客户端使用)

MCP 客户端(如支持 MCP 的编辑器或聊天插件)需要知道如何启动并连接到此服务器。配置时通常需要提供以下信息:

  • 连接类型 (Type): 'stdio' (表示服务器通过标准输入输出进行通信)
  • 启动命令 (Command): 'npx' (用于运行 npm 包的可执行文件)
  • 命令参数 (Arguments):
    • '-y' (自动确认安装 '@devproxy/mcp' 包)
    • '@devproxy/mcp' (指定要运行的 npm 包的名称)

在 MCP 客户端的配置界面中,您需要填入这些值以设置 Dev Proxy MCP 服务器。

基本使用方法

一旦在您的 MCP 客户端中配置并连接了 Dev Proxy MCP 服务器,AI 助手即可开始利用其功能。例如,在聊天界面中,您可以直接询问关于 Dev Proxy 的问题,或者请求帮助完成某个 Dev Proxy 任务。AI 助手会识别这些请求,并通过 MCP 协议调用 Dev Proxy MCP 服务器提供的工具(如 'FindDocs' 或 'GetVersion'),获取所需的信息或帮助,然后将结果呈现给您。整个过程对用户是透明的,交互通过自然语言进行。

服务器信息